BIM can be used in conjunction with other technologies like augmented and virtual reality. These methods enable complete testing of a structure's design and can aid with spatial planning, emergency route, and indoor lighting design, among other things.
FREMONT, CA: Building information modeling (BIM) is a 3D modeling method that gives construction professionals the data, insights, and tools they need to plan, design, and build their projects. All project stakeholders can readily collaborate using BIM at all stages of a building's lifecycle. In addition, they have access to a highly detailed digital depiction of their projects thanks to building information modeling. Here are four ways BIM is transforming the construction ecosystem:
Reduced expenses and risks
BIM solutions' model-based cost estimates aid in this process's optimization. Design changes or price changes are instantly updated in a project's budget, thanks to BIM. Furthermore, by determining the exact amount of supplies or equipment required early on, stakeholders can save expenses. This not only saves money but also reduces the amount of garbage generated on a construction site.
Construction projects can also reduce hazards by offering everyone with easy access to correct and up-to-date information. When everyone has access to the same data, significant cross-checks are no longer essential. For example, when someone makes a change to a design, it is updated for everyone.
Accelerated project delivery
Early detection of incompatibilities is critical for avoiding time-consuming and expensive design adjustments or reworks. Automated clash detection is a BIM tool that can save stakeholders time and money by preventing last-minute adjustments and difficulties. By detecting clashes early, professionals can avoid delaying construction to make last-minute design changes. As a result, they accomplish projects more quickly and with fewer human errors.
